CODE OF CONDUCT FOR PLAYERS AND PARENTS
All players and parents should be aware that they are representatives of Flackwell Heath Minors Football Club before, during and after a game.
Codes of Conduct
- Set a positive example for others
- Do not use violent or inappropriate actions
- Safeguard the physical fitness of opponents, avoid violence and rough play
- Abide by the laws, rules and spirit of the game, and the competition rules
- Accept the decision of the Match Officials without protest
- Show due respect towards Match Officials, Team Officials, Players and Supporters
- Demonstrate a positive and encouraging attitude to all players with any words and actions
- Applaud the opposition as well as your own team
- Avoid coaching the child during the game
- Treat opponents with due respect at all times, irrespective of the result of the game
The Club is opposed to discrimination of any form in football and is
committed to providing a safe and fair environment for its members involved in football.
The Committee reserves the right to suspend, ban or remove from the club any
parent, friend, relation or player who brings the club into disrepute.
